The Native Union Jump Cable is a versatile 2-in-1 Lightning to USB charging cable and battery booster, designed for Apple devices. It features auto-charge technology, ensuring it’s always ready to provide up to 30% extra battery power. Compact and lightweight, it’s perfect for on-the-go professionals who need reliable charging solutions.
